1. What Are Cookies?

Cookies are small text files stored on your device via your browser when you visit a website.

Cookies enable the website to function more efficiently, prevent technical issues, remember user preferences, and measure website performance.

Cookies do not always directly identify you; however, in some cases, they may be associated with personal data.

5. Retention Period of Cookies

Cookies may be stored for different durations depending on their type:

  • Session Cookies: Temporary cookies that are deleted when you close your browser.
  • Persistent Cookies: Cookies that remain on your device for a specified period.

The retention period of cookies may vary depending on their technical nature, purpose of use, and service provider.
